面向对象编程是Java语言的核心特性之一。在Java中,有一些重要的设计原则可以指导开发人员编写可维护、可扩展和可复用的面向对象代码。本文将介绍几个常见的Java面向对象的设计原则,帮助您在软件开发过程中遵循最佳实践。
在Java的面试中,选择排序是一个常见的排序算法,也是一个经典的面试题目。本文将介绍选择排序的原理和实现,并提供详细的解析和解题思路。
Java作为广泛应用的编程语言,在技术领域中具有重要地位。面试中经常涉及Java相关的问题,为了帮助读者更好地应对Java面试,本文将深入解析一些常见的Java面试题,并通过具体实例进行分析,帮助读者理解和掌握面试中涉及的Java知识点。
在Java的面试中,动态规划是一个常见的算法主题。本文将介绍一道经典的Java面试题——最长递增子序列,并提供详细的解析和解题思路。